Description

From 2008 to 2011 in San Francisco, strange fliers posted all over the city led people on a mysterious alternate-reality game/scavenger hunt. When people started following the clues, they went down a rabbit hole into this insane world involving a missing girl and mysterious radio broadcasts. Ali's brother Jason made a show based off it called Dispatches from Elsewhere.
